# Progress LoadMaster patches RCE flaws

> Progress LoadMaster and Connection Manager have vulnerabilities allowing remote code execution and security policy bypass; patches are available.

ANSSI (CERT-FR) issued an advisory detailing multiple vulnerabilities in Progress LoadMaster products, including Connection Manager for ObjectScale, ECS Connection Manager, and LoadMaster GA/LTFS. The flaws, tracked as CVE-2026-8037 and CVE-2026-33691, allow an attacker to achieve remote code execution and bypass security policy controls on affected versions prior to v7.2.63.2 (or v7.2.54.18 for LTFS).

Progress Software published a critical security bulletin on June 4, 2026 addressing these issues. No evidence of active exploitation is mentioned in the advisory; organizations running affected versions are advised to apply the vendor's patches promptly.
